Aurelio's relief

Last updated : 23 September 2007 By Al Campbell
The Brazilian defender made his first appearance since rupturing his cruciate ligament against PSV Eindhoven back in April when he came on as a second half subsitute against Porto last week.

"Now I'm playing again, my next aim is to stay involved," said Aurelio.

"The injury happened at the worst possible moment for me. It came during a part of the season when I was feeling very confident and had started to link well with my team mates and show we were creating an understanding.

"The hardest moment of all for me was watching the Champions League final last year because I knew a big opportunity had been taken away. It was especially hard because we lost and you can't do anything to help when you're not able to play.

"But sometimes it's not a good idea to think too much about what happened. Now that's all in the past and I've got to think about what I can do now I'm fit again.

"Now I'm fit, the next step is to get back to my best as soon as possible.

"This season is a fresh challenge which allows me to start again. I want to be rebuild my Liverpool career and appreciate every minute. Because I'm back, I want to make the most of it."
